Ellen says they examined different risks and things they’d have to test out. For example, they looked at assumptions like, “The user will know how to find this feature,” “The user will know what it means when a specific thing happens in the UI,” or “There’s a feature that we think is cool but we’re not sure how to introduce it to people.”.

Amanda and Craig iterate on assumption tests Amanda and Craig both work at Convo , where they were trying to run assumption tests with Deaf users via Zoom. They shared their story about going through several iterations of assumption tests until they found something that worked. Read more about Sergios story here.
